best way would be straight through downtown and out 183 to Euless area

but why only those two places and nothing in between--
very different types of locations--
Aledo is small town with lots of open land/subdivision/ranchettes around town--
Euless is basically built out--suburban/dense--apts and homes, retail and commercial
BUSY...just sw/w of DFW airport...
frankly you won't be building in Euless--not cost effective to do a teardown and any new subdivisions are on small lots
